What does a document control assistant do?

As a document control assistant, you are responsible for organizing and maintaining a company’s records system. Your duties are to manage, track, and store a variety of electronic and hardcopy documents and records through a file and folder naming structure. Your duties also include maintaining retention for all existing and ongoing documentation. You may be expected to digitize and archive existing documents. Additional responsibilities are to track documents, provide a regular report on their status, and ensure staff takes appropriate action on pending documents and records.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a document control ass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Document Control Assistant,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in document management processes,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with electronic document management systems (EDMS), Microsoft Office Suite, and sometimes ISO standards is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and the ability to work independently make someone stand out in this position. These skills and qualities are crucial for maintaining accurate records, ensuring regulatory compliance, and supporting efficient workflow within an organization.

What are some common challenges faced by document control assistants, and how can they be managed effectively?

Document Control Assistants often encounter challenges such as maintaining version control, ensuring timely retrieval of documents, and adhering to strict compliance standards. To manage these effectively, it's important to stay organized, use document management software proficiently, and maintain clear communication with team members regarding document status and updates. Developing strong attention to detail and establishing standardized filing procedures can also help minimize errors and ensure that documentation is accurate and readily accessible.

Duties and Responsibilities:

Ensuring system count matches physical inventory
 -Resolve discrepancies at location and pallet level
 -Look for missing product in storage locations
 -Update WMS to match physical through various methods
 -Research and document root cause
Ensuring proper rotation of product
 -Analyze reports to identify rotation issues
 -Ensure rotation physically moved as required
 -Research and document root cause
Accurately receive inventory
 -Work with checkers to ensure accurate receipt of inventory
 -Audit inbound receipts, both physically and through receipt documentations
Data setup and validation
 -Accurately input required data elements into WMS and various other applications
 -Audit existing data for inaccurate data
Manage unsalable inventory to resolution
 -Accurately document information on product recalls, including physically segregating as required.
 -Work with procurement on product expiration and product holds to final resolution
 -Accurately record dump / donate and other product dispositions
Ensure appropriate signage accurately located in distribution center
Process analysis and documentation
 -Work with inventory management to document and train inventory procedures to warehouse operation  
Assist with daily and weekly reports
